E52: How a $1.8 Billion Ruling Reshapes Real Estate - w/ Dr. Ann Schnare

Dr. Ann Schnare breaks down the implications of the $1.8B real estate commission lawsuit, revealing how changes to traditional agent fee structures could make it much harder—especially for first-time and lower-income buyers—to purchase a home.

Guest Bio: Dr. Ann Schnare is president of Ann Schnare Associates LLC, a housing and mortgage finance consultancy. With prior leadership roles at Freddie Mac and the Urban Institute, she’s an expert in real estate markets, financial reform, and fair lending. Her career spans decades of research and policy impact in U.S. housing finance.

Topics Discussed:

  • The $1.8B Missouri lawsuit against the National Association of Realtors
  • How real estate agents are typically paid and how that may change
  • The impact of fee restructuring on buyers, sellers, and agents
  • Why mortgage rules and down payment hurdles matter more than ever
  • The future of Zillow, MLS, and agent business models in a disrupted market
  • Racial homeownership gaps and housing access for minority families
  • The importance of zoning reform, affordable housing, and ADUs
  • The influence of hedge funds, Airbnb, and interest rates on housing supply

Best Quotes:

  • "The short answer is that it would make it much harder to buy a home."
    — On what happens if sellers can no longer pay buyer agent fees.
  • "If it were an all-cash world, none of this would matter. But it’s not."
    — On why mortgages amplify the impact of agent fee changes.
  • "The homeownership gap between white and Black Americans was 30% in 1960—and it’s still 30% today."
    — On why equity in housing remains an urgent, unfinished task.
